Mr. Tommy Deming, age 77 of Saulsbury, Tennessee, passed from this life Monday morning, May 21, 2018 at his home.
Mr. Deming was born in Bolivar, Tennessee on Tuesday, March 25, 1941 to the late Winfred and Jewell Howell Deming. He graduated with the class of 1958 at Bolivar Central High School and served in the US Navy. On Saturday, August 9, 1980, he was united in marriage to Mrs. Virgie Mae Deming, who survives.
Tommy worked as a cowboy on ranches and loved riding horses and hunting. He particularly enjoyed riding in the Ames Plantation Field Trials as well as the St. Jude Trail Ride. He lived most all of his life in Hardeman County and was a member of the Saulsbury Baptist Church.
In addition to his wife of 38 years, Mr. Deming is survived by his children, Tracye Simmons (Fred) of Somerville, Chris Deming of Hickory Valley, Richard Stanley (Cindy) of Bethel Springs, Angie Fawcett (LaVoy) of Hickory Valley, Jeannie McQueen (Tommy) of Pocahontas, Timothy Newton (Wendy) of Saulsbury, and Chatty Daniel (John) of Walnut, MS; sister, Diane Gates (John Rex) of Hickory Valley; grandchildren, Taylor Deming, Marley Simmons, Chevis Deming, Tyler Stanley, Joseph Marcum, Carrie Thigpen, Jon and Josh Yopp, Molly Street, Lauren Newton, Logan Newton, Lexie Broyles, and Luke, Austin and Will Daniel; and 15 great-grandchildren.
He was preceded in death by his parents; son and daughter-in-law, Brad and Teresa Deming; and granddaughter, Leslie Deming.
